While we now look to the World Juniors for hockey excitement during the holidays, Sportsnet has released their mid-season WHL awards.

Brayden Point was selected as top player for his dominating performance before sitting out with a shoulder injury.   Of course, point is now at the World Juniors and has been cleared for play by Team Canada as they prepare for Team USA this Saturday for the Tournament Opener.

Noah Gregor is the only other Moose Jaw Warrior name that shows up on the list.  Gregor was given an honourable mention for top rookie.  He's currently third on the rookie scoring sheet, averaging a point a game and totally 34 points on the season so far.
